Richmond was a former federal electoral district represented in the CanadianHouse of Commons, and located in the province of Nova Scotia. It was created by the British North America Act of 1867. It was abolished in 1914 into Cape Breton South and Richmond. An electoral district (or riding) is a geographically-based constituency upon which Canadas representative democracy is based. ...
